Transaction 64dd1e8ee77ec5914325c1cc409e7e8e0e22540e3d1ab2e5d89797044b0d311f
1 Input
1 Output
-
64dd1e8ee77ec5914325c1cc409e7e8e0e22540e3d1ab2e5d89797044b0d311f:0
- value
- 598760
- script pubkey
- OP_0 OP_PUSHBYTES_32 1f65021c383baf448d144ed42db5d8ca895a1609f5fee13706d1af767e17caa3
- address
- bc1qrajsy8pc8wh5frg5fm2zmdwce2y459sf7hlwzdcx6xhhvlshe23scnugjt